Dr. Anthony Fauci, Director of NIAID credits Dr. Montaner for the novel "Treatment as Prevention" strategy at the 2011 IAS Conference in Rome.
In this story by CBC's The National, Dr. Julio Montaner discusses how "Treatment as Prevention" provides a unique opportunity for stopping the spread of HIV altogether. The story also highlights a presentation by Anthony Fauci, Director of the National Institute of Allergy and Infectious Diseases, in which he gives credit to Dr. Montaner for his research into "Treatment as Prevention", stating that "now we have absolute confirmed data that (Dr. Montaner) was right all along."
